I've been having problems for over six weeks now. :mad:
My router reports that I should be getting a speed of around 6 Meg but if I used BT's speedtester (speedtester.bt.com - which is what Orange support ask you to use), I get a speed of between 75 and 90 kbps. They then tell you that everything is ok because the router says it is receiving a speed of 6 Meg. Then the blame game starts - it's your computer, it's your router, it's your phone socket, you've got a virus... basically, anything that means it isn't their fault.
It's not my computer - I have more than one with different operating systems.
It's not the router - it's the same if I use another one.
It's not the phone socket - there is only one with no extensions.
It's not a virus - I've thoroughly checked.
The Speedtester reports that the IP Profile for your line is - 135 Kbps which is where I believe the problem lies.
Eventually after three weeks of being constantly on the phone to tech support (every time going through all of the details again, being told there's nothing wrong, it's the router, it's the computer etc. :mad:), I finally got someone to acknowledge that this was incorrect and I should have a 5000-6000 figure for this. Apparently 135 is the lowest it can be and indicates there is a problem. After that, it was fixed a few days later. :T
Everything ok for a couple of weeks, and then last night I completely lost my internet connection for a few hours, and since it came back up, exactly the same issue. So more hours on the phone to tech support to try to get it resolved again. I can't seem to get them to look into the previous call and do whatever it was that fixed it last time. And someone will get back to me within four days... Yeah, thanks! So that is about a month all-told that I have been stuck with a connection that makes it pretty much impossible to do anything.
Rant over! But I would not recommend Orange to anybody and as soon as I can, I'll be looking to switch elsewhere. Tech support is awful. It sounds like others are having similar issues with speed - I'd be interested to know if you're also getting the low IP profile and what, if anything, has worked for you in getting them to fix it.
